Rights and obligations of participants educational process

Oleksandr Kirichok Mykola Martsenyuk Volodymyr Malichenko

Abstract

The article analyses theoretical and methodological issues related to the categories of participants in the educational process and provides their characteristics. Particular attention is paid to the rights and duties of academic staff and students of higher education institutions. The object of research is the rights and obligations of teachers and students of higher education institutions. Purpose is to consider the theoretical basis of the conceptual approach to the development of categories of participants in the educational process in higher education institutions. The research method is a multifactorial analysis of the conditions of functioning of the research object. 68 Research and teaching staff are persons who, at their main place of work in higher education institutions, carry out educational, methodological, scientific (scientific, technical, artistic) and organisational activities. Pedagogical workers are persons who, at their main place of work in higher education institutions, carry out educational, methodological and organisational activities. Researchers are persons who, at their main place of work and in accordance with the employment agreement (contract), professionally carry out scientific, scientific, technical or scientific-organisational activities and have the appropriate qualifications, regardless of the availability of a scientific degree or academic title
